Staff working for the joint venture between Tesla and SpaceX has sought price quotes and delivery times for an array of chipmaking gear. People familiar with the matter said, of course, people familiar with the matter said anonymously. In past weeks, they've contacted makers of photo masks, substrates, etchers, depositors, cleaning devices, testers, basically all the [ __ ] you need to fabricate chips. According to the people who are [ __ ] and remain anonymous and if what they say is true, should not be saying these things to people in the media, you [ __ ] But hey, let's move on. The Terrafab team also asked chip manufacturing partner Samsung for support. The South Korean company instead proposed allocating more capacity for Tesla at its planned factory in Taylor, Texas. In one case, they asked a supplier on holiday Friday for an estimate to be delivered the following Monday. Allegedly, Musk wants to move at light speed, the person was told. The Terrafab project, which has a mindboggling goal to supply 1 terowatt of annual computing capacity, is the latest ambitious undertaking by Musk. While Tesla designs its own autopilot FSD chips, as we saw earlier, AI4, AI5, AI5 also going to be going in Tesla's humanoid robots. Musk's companies have never manufactured semiconductors. Yet, he's now proposing to make them at scale, and make them at a scale that would dwarf the world's current capacity. Yeah, this guy does not think small. Starting with a pilot line in Austin that taps Tesla's existing EV factory and infrastructure. The idea is that the chips would be used to support Musk's artificial intelligence business, XAI, a line of humanoid robots, also known as Optimus, and data centers in space. The project is offering to pay a considerable amount above the quoted figures if suppliers give Terraab priority according to the people. So basically, same day delivery, pay a bit of a premium, fair enough. No fixed orders have been placed as it's not clear what technology will be used or where the chips will be made. But the first step will be construction of a pilot line to process 3,000 wafers per month, which is a [ __ ] ton. The goal is to begin silicon manufacturing by 2029 and then scale up. One of the people, the [ __ ] the anonymous sources said the project would require something like 5 trillion to 13 trillion in capital spending. Although, and this is according to estimates from Bernstein analysts, so make of that what you will. Musk echoing similar concerns in corners of Silicon Valley has said the semiconductor industry isn't ramping up fast enough to produce the chips that AI companies will need. Amazon, Alphabet, and other hyperscalers expect to spend about $650 billion this year alone to build out data center infrastructure. That's already creating a severe crunch in memory chips and is beginning to spill over into AI accelerators. can confirm we're already experiencing a massive shortage. Musk in March outlined plans for the massive operation to build cuttingedge semiconductors for artificial intelligence, robotics, and space forays. In doing so, he would take on the best chip manufacturer in the world, TSMC. Skipping ahead a little bit, a Tesla board member accompanied Musk on his visit to Intel's headquarters earlier this month. In addition to the US chipmakers expertise, Musk has been recruiting people with knowledge of many different facets of chip plant operations from chip design to power management, construction and procurement. And as we saw again today, Tesla AI hardware lead recruiting more people. Musk reposting that they definitely want the best in the business. The project seeks to handle the entire chip manufacturing process from photo mask production to testing and packaging inhouse. Terrafab aims to make AI chips for devices such as robo taxis and Optimus humanoid robots. also seeks to manufacture high powered semiconductors for use in space by SpaceX and XAI.
